A true work of art on a monumental scale, this antique Agra rug (11.6 × 23.1 ft) evokes the elegance of India’s royal past through its lush, painterly design. The deep indigo field is a garden in full bloom - where symmetrical vines, trees of life, and regal flora intertwine with delicate animals, architectural columns, and arabesques. Its vertical balance and mirrored layout reflect the influence of Mughal artistry and Persian symmetry, creating a composition that’s both majestic and serene.
The border, rendered in warm golds and sandy beige, forms a finely detailed floral frame around the scene, offering visual rest and refinement. Woven in the famed looms of Agra, this extraordinary piece carries the richness of natural dyes and the grace of age with a soft abrash and dignified patina.
